Output 58c3fb1cf0bd8048da03cc0de35994a5f4266de46e617ed6c158965fde4fa0f4:2

value
7957352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b70b3141a2c9e6519c62786cce216bbb9245b49 OP_EQUAL
address
3Cwi3e2Y3TvEiTbpy7teXv51Yyi9Ui91CG
transaction
58c3fb1cf0bd8048da03cc0de35994a5f4266de46e617ed6c158965fde4fa0f4
spent
true